Mass Audubon Stony Brook Announces Its December<br />

Programming Winter’s a Blast at Stony Brook<br />

Tiny Trekkers: Saturdays, December<br />

3 and 17, from 10:30 a.m.<br />

to noon. Start your weekend off<br />

right with a fun and knowledgeable<br />

Stony Brook teacher on the<br />

trails learning about nature. Each<br />

day will have a special topic created<br />

to excite your child about<br />

the natural world. There will be<br />

crafts, activities and lots of laughter.<br />

So come and join the fun. This<br />

month’s themes: Hibernation/<br />

Nature’s Detectives. Ages 2.9 to<br />

6 with a parent. Fee: $5m/$6nm<br />

per person per session<br />

Space Invaders: Saturday, December<br />

10, from 6 to 9 p.m. Each<br />

December thousands of meteors<br />

collide with our atmosphere,<br />

usually unseen or unappreciated<br />

by Earthly inhabitants. Those<br />

who choose to get up before sunrise,<br />

however, and who are lucky<br />

enough to have a clear night sky,<br />

can witness a phenomenon that<br />

has continued for centuries. The<br />

Geminids Meteor Shower is considered<br />

by many to be the best<br />

show in the winter night sky. The<br />

Geminids are known for producing<br />

up to 60 multi-colored meteors<br />

per hour at their peak. Bring<br />

your sleeping bag (if the weather<br />

is cold) and lawn chairs, hats,<br />

scarves and gloves. We’ll supply<br />

the hot drinks and snacks. Minimum<br />

age 8. Fee: $17m/$20nm<br />

per person<br />

Birds of a Feather Flock Together:<br />

Sunday, December 18,<br />

from 9 to 10:30 a.m. Introduce<br />

your family to the variety of wintering<br />

birds at Stony Brook. Learn<br />

just how these creatures survive<br />

the harsh New England winters.<br />

Together we’ll look for golden<br />

and ruby crowned kinglets, rusty<br />

blackbirds, juncos, ruffed grouse,<br />

wild turkeys, and many more.<br />

Of course we will be sure to talk<br />

about any other wildlife we may<br />

encounter along the way. Minimum<br />

age 6. Fee: $6m - $8nm per<br />

person<br />
